Understanding the Unique Challenges of Memory Foam Manufacturing

Complex Chemical Composition Requirements

Memory foam manufacturing involves intricate chemical processes that require precise temperature control and timing. The polyurethane chemistry underlying memory foam production creates specific adhesion challenges that standard release agents cannot adequately address. Unlike conventional foam materials, memory foam contains temperature-sensitive additives and density modifiers that can interact unpredictably with generic release formulations. This complexity necessitates the use of specialized release agents for memory foam that are formulated to work harmoniously with these advanced chemical systems.

The viscosity and flow characteristics of memory foam precursors differ significantly from traditional flexible foams. During the molding process, these materials exhibit unique expansion patterns and cure behaviors that demand carefully engineered release solutions. Generic release agents often fail to provide consistent performance across the temperature ranges and cure cycles required for optimal memory foam production, leading to defects and production delays.

Temperature Sensitivity and Thermal Management

Memory foam production requires precise thermal management throughout the molding and curing processes. The release agents used must remain stable and effective across wide temperature variations while not interfering with the foam's characteristic temperature-responsive properties. Standard release formulations may break down or create unwanted residues at the elevated temperatures required for memory foam processing.

Effective release agents for memory foam must maintain their lubricating properties during the initial heating phase while providing clean separation during the cooling and demolding stages. This thermal stability ensures consistent production outcomes and prevents the formation of surface defects that could compromise the final product's comfort and durability characteristics.
